Gitwe Special Unit School Koroma, Kenya
Gitwe Special Unit School is a public primary school in Koroma. This school is run by central government/deb. It is a day school. This educational institution is a ordinary and mixed type of institution.The pupil to classroom ratio in this school is 10:1 and the pupil to toilet ratio is 5:1. There are total 1 classroom, 1 boys toilet, 1 girls toilet and 1 teachers toilet. The total numbers of students enrolls in this school are 10. GOK TSC (Teachers Service Commission) males are 2

School Location Details
Gitwe Special Unit School is located in Central province, Kirinyaga district, Central-Kirinyaga divison, Koroma location and Kerugoya/Kutus Constituency. The geographical location map coordinates for this school is -0.555499 (Latitude), 37.315088 (Longitude).
